New York, NY vs Providence, RI
Providence is cheaper — estimated essentials for a single person run about $890/mo less, and living comfortably there takes roughly $29,500 less in annual salary (taxes included).
| Metric | New York41 | Providence56 |
|---|---|---|
| Est. monthly cost (single) | $5,741 | $4,851 |
| Est. monthly cost (household of 4) | $9,750 | $9,113 |
| Salary for comfort | $121,000/yr | $91,500/yr |
| Typical rent | $2,910 | $1,729 |
| Median home value | $751,700 | $322,800 |
| Median household income | $79,713 | $66,772 |
| Unemployment | 5.2% | 4.1% |
| Housing score | 3 | 41 |
| Jobs score | 36 | 28 |
| Safety score | 47 | 66 |
| Climate score | 96 | 90 |
| Amenities score | 40 | 44 |
| Population | 8.5M | 190.2K |
| Summer high / winter low | 86° / 23° | 83° / 21° |
Fit scores use the reference profile (single, $6,700/mo gross, default weights). Green marks the better value per row.
